Digital Processing of Complex Signals
in Multielement Array Antennas

N. M. Ivanov

Received September 22, 2005

Abstract—A method for processing complex signals in passive array antennas is considered. The method is
based on the analysis of the singular numbers and corresponding vectors of singular bases of the signal matrix.
This method can substantially increase the output signal-to-noise ratio. An iterative procedure for optimal esti-
mation of both the signal and the amplitude–phase distribution is proposed. Theoretical estimates of the effi-
ciency of the considered method are presented. It is shown that the efficiency of this method is close to that of
the matched-filtering technique. The results of statistical modeling confirming theoretical results are presented.
